Abstract

The invention discloses a fan-shaped framework cable which comprises a plurality of sub-cable cores; each sub-cable core comprises three groups of cable core pairs and sub-framework moulds arranged among the three groups of cable core pairs, wherein each sub-framework mould comprises three frameworks, and the included angle between every two adjacent frameworks is 120 degrees; each cable core pair comprises two conductors which are twisted together, and a covering layer arranged outside the conductors; a sub-sheath is arranged at the periphery of the three groups of cable core pairs and the sub-framework moulds; a framework mould is arranged among every three sub-cable cores; the structures of the framework moulds are the same as those of the sub-framework moulds. The three groups of cable core pairs of the plurality of sub-cable cores of the fan-shaped framework cable are separated from one another by the sub-framework moulds, so that the problem of heat dissipation of the cable core pairs can be solved, and a larger space is available for movement among the cable core pairs when the cable is twisted or repeatedly bent by external force since the included angle between every two adjacent frameworks is 120 degrees; an insulating layer arranged at the periphery of the conductors of each cable core pair does not easily crack, so that the fan-shaped framework cable is good in carrier performance.

Background technology
Electric wire is widely used in the every field of industrial production and life.In recent years, due to the development of information technology, very large variation has occurred to transmission and the obtain manner of information in the user, and traditional voice communication can not meet user's demand far away, and more adopts digital communication.Digital communication is higher to the various electrical requirement of transmission cable, especially cross-talk between the line of cable pair is had higher requirement, existing cable general all by multipair stranded core to forming, because the cable core logarithm ratio is more, occupy space quite large, and mutual crosstalk effect is larger.
For this reason, application number is 200920211455.2, the patent that name is called " a kind of piece-separating type central framework cable " discloses a kind of framework cable, comprise cable core, sheath, be characterized in that cable core is comprised of the subunit cable core be arranged on center framework, the subunit cable core consists of several pair twist zygonemas or the several pair twist zygonemas of establishing " ten " font skeleton.This framework cable adopts effective isolation of cellular piece-separating type central framework, can improve the crosstalk problem between line pair, but because skeleton is " ten " font, be positioned at an intraskeletal subunit cable core of " ten " font when being subject to external force torsion or alternating bending, because every two adjacent subunit cable core angles are 90 degree, make originally and easily ftracture with regard to very thin insulating barrier, and stressed rear stress is concentrated the reduced cross-sectional that makes conductor, affect the current-carrying performance of conductor, and relatively still comparatively dense distributes, radiating effect is poor, and long-term the use easily caused security incident.
